    About 2-3 minutes.

    Put the black fungus in boiling water and cook for about 2-3 minutes before serving. It is not recommended to cook the fungus for too long. If the vitamins and some bioactive substances in black fungus are cooked for too long, a part of them may be lost, affecting the nutritional value of black fungus.

    Black fungus is a nutritious fungal food. Black fungus is non-toxic after exposure to the sun and soaking. However, if the inner ear of the wood is cooked for too long, it will lose its crispy texture and become soft and sticky, reducing the taste of eating.

    It can be used for cold or hot stir-frying of black fungus, and it is especially recommended to take it intensively after decoction, which helps to better absorb black fungus polysaccharides.

    In fact, simply fried black fungus does not make him mature. It is important to soak well in advance. It is recommended to soak in cold water for 2 hours.

    Adding a small amount of starch to the water can help remove impurities and sediments on the surface of the black fungus, and then wait for the black fungus to absorb water, naturally expand and penetrate, and then remove the roots of the black fungus, and then rinse it with cold water.

    Extended information: Black fungus is not only smooth and delicious, but also nutritious. It enjoys the reputation of "vegetarian meat", "king of vegetarian food", and is a well-known tonic. 、

    According to the survey and analysis, every 100 grams of fresh black fungus contains 7 grams of protein, fat, carbohydrates, 7 grams of fiber, as well as thiamine, riboflavin, niacin, carotene, calcium, phosphorus, iron and other vitamins and minerals.

    Among them, iron is the most abundant. Each 100 grams of fresh black fungus contains 185 mg of iron, which is more than 20 times higher than celery, which has the highest iron content in leafy vegetables, and nearly 7 times higher than pork liver, which has the highest iron content in animal foods. Therefore, it is known as the "iron-blooded champion" in cuisine.

    In addition, black fungus protein contains a variety of amino acids, including lysine, leucine and other essential amino acids, which have high biological potency.

    Black fungus is a colloidal fungus that contains a lot of gum. It has a good lubricating effect on the human digestive system, can eliminate the residual food and indigestible fibrous substances in the gastrointestinal tract, and can dissolve foreign substances such as wood residue and dust that have been eaten by mistake. Therefore, it is the preferred health food for cotton spinning workers and workers engaged in mining, dust prevention, and road protection.
